Job Summary

The technician is responsible for meeting the requirements of a Maintenance Level 3 technician. He or she must have demonstrated ability to participate in team activities and carry out instructions. He or she must have a basic understanding of plant systems and be able to perform all routine jobs such as but not limited to: routine daily checks and inspection of equipment PMs etc. The technician must demonstrate consistent safe work habits.

NOTE: Consideration will be given to the most senior qualified candidate for this position.

Qualifications:

  • High school diploma.
  • 2 years vocational schooling in an electrical trade or equivalent and 2 years hands-on electrical maintenance related experience in an industrial environment. Journeyman Electrician license a plus.
  • Proven ability to read and interpret documents (i.e. safety rules blue prints electrical schematics operating maintenance instructions and procedure manuals).
  • Basic hand tools required as well as knowledge of each tools proper use.
  • Ability to read and follow mechanical and electrical drawings safety rules and procedures and operating and maintenance instruction manuals.
  • Must be able to troubleshoot motor control circuits PLCs and AC or DC drives. Must be able to apply basic electrical theory to solve problems in plant equipment. Ability to remove and replace simple mechanical assemblies with little or no supervision and understand their basic operation and application (i.e. blowers pumps gearboxes etc.).
  • Must have the ability to type routine reports on the computer and have the ability to work with a CMMS program such as EAM.
  • Ability to add subtract multiply and divide in all units of measure using whole numbers fractions and decimals.
  • Must have good attendance and history of good work performance and be able to perform the essential functions of the job in a satisfactory manner.
  • Must comply with 24 hour on call procedures (this includes holidays weekends and scheduled days off and working unexpected long workdays).
  • Must maintain a valid drivers license.
  • Qualified candidate must have completed 90-day review period.
